Clinical Director (BCBA)
Edinburg, Texas | $90,000 to $95,000 Base Salary + Quarterly Bonus
Healthcare Recruiters International is seeking an experienced BCBA Clinical Director for a growing ABA organization in Edinburg, Texas.
This is an excellent opportunity for a BCBA who is ready to step into clinic leadership without giving up work life balance. The Clinical Director oversees the clinical operations of one Edinburg clinic, provides mentorship and supervision to BCBAs and clinical staff, and maintains a very small direct caseload.

Position Responsibilities
As Clinical Director, you will lead the clinical team and ensure high quality, ethical ABA services throughout the clinic.
Responsibilities include:
-
Supervise, mentor, and develop BCBAs and clinical team members
-
Review treatment plans and clinical recommendations
-
Monitor treatment quality and clinical outcomes
-
Conduct observations and quality assurance reviews
-
Support BCBA training and professional development
-
Participate in recruiting, interviewing, and onboarding clinical staff
-
Assist with patient intake and assessment processes
-
Collaborate with families, caregivers, and interdisciplinary professionals
-
Maintain a limited direct service caseload
-
Monitor clinic performance and clinical KPIs
-
Ensure compliance with clinical standards and best practices
Qualifications
-
Master's degree in Behavior Analysis or a related field
-
Current BCBA certification
-
Texas LBA or eligibility to obtain Texas licensure
-
Minimum 5 years of experience working with individuals with autism spectrum disorder or developmental disabilities
-
Minimum 1 year of experience as a BCBA
-
Strong clinical leadership and communication skills
-
Supervisory or leadership experience preferred
